2. COMPUTER SOFTWARE DEFINED
ā¢ Software is a generic term for organized collections of
computer data and instructions.
ā¢ Software can be thought of as the variable part of a
computer and hardware the invariable part.
ā¢ Computer software has special economic characteristics
that make its design, creation, and distribution different
from most other economic goods.
3. TYPES OF SOFTWARE
There are two main types of software:
systems software and application software.
ļ±SYSTEM SOFTWARE
ļ±APPLICATION SOFTWARE
4. SYSTEM SOFTWARE DEFINED
ā¢ System software sits directly on top of your computer's
hardware components (also referred to as its bare metal)
ā¢ Systems software can also be used for managing computer
resources.
ā¢ Systems software is designed to be used by the computer
system itself, not human users.
